                      The ever increasing size of the average heavyweight has done the most to contribute to this problem. Guys feel like they can't come in weighing 205 pounds anymore so they put on an extra 15 pounds of fat instead. I love that Eddie Chambers decided to get in shape and fight at 208 instead of the 220 or so that he had been coming in at. Hopefully it sends a hopeful message to other heavyweights his size.
